How much do part time city eng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for part time city engineer in the United States is $107,956.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$83,500.00 and $133,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Professional Engineer Special Inspector - Part Time
We're seeking experienced and licensed Special Inspectors (P.E.) to join our growing team for immediate openings across the five boroughs. You'll be part of projects that shape the city's skyline and strengthen its infrastructure from complex high-rises to transportation hubs. This role will function in a part time as needed basis and you can accept or decline work based on your schedule.
If you're a detail-driven engineer who thrives in the field, values precision, and knows how to keep projects compliant, safe, and on track, this is your next career move.
Qualifications
Education & Experience
  •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ering, Structural Engineering, or Architecture
  • Minimum 3+ years of experience performing inspections in NYC (varied in size and complexity)
  • Strong understanding of Chapter 17 of the NYC Building Code and related inspection requirements

Certificates, Licenses & Training
  • Active Professional Engineer (P.E.) License in New York or New Jersey (Civil or Structural)
  • 5+ years of direct construction inspection experience in NYC or NJ
  • Familiarity with NYC and International Building Codes
  • Hands-on experience inspecting Pile Installations and Geotechnical Conditions per Chapter 17 requirements
  • Current safety training in:
    • Fall protection
    • Scaffolding and ladder safety
    • Work-zone safety
  • OSHA 10-hour Construction Safety Certification (minimum requirement)
